usr/bin/mysqldump -u dbusername -p’dbpassword’ dbname > /home/username/path/backup.sql Now it’s time to put in the command as follows: You can also tweak the other settings such as time and day of the week. If you want to receive an email every time a cron job runs a command that produces output, put your email address in the box and click Update Email.Ĭhoose one of the Common Settings from the dropdown menu to select how often you want to run the backup. If you don’t, check with your hosting administrator. You will see a warning that you should have a good knowledge of Linux commands to use cron jobs effectively. Start by logging into your cPanel and scrolling down to the Advanced section and click on Cron jobs. We will explain how to use this command to automate a backup of MySQL databases. Mysqldump –all-databases > all_databases.sql Backup MySQL Database Using Cron Jobs #Ī cron job is a Linux command used to execute a task at a specified time automatically. sql backup file that will contain all your databases. If you want to backup all your MySQL databases on a server, use the following command to create a single. Both will be backed up into a single database. Mysqldump –databases database_one database_two > two_databases.sqlĭatabase_one refers to the name of the first database and database_two is the name of the second database you want to back up. Use the following command to backup multiple databases at the same time. It will only make a copy of your database and won’t affect it. This command will create the backup and send it to a. Mysqldump database_name > database_name.sql To back up a single database, use the following command: A text file dump is a text file that includes the SQL commands you need to recreate your database from scratch. Use the mysqldump command to create a text file dump of your database that will be managed by MySQL. The time it takes for the backup to complete will depend upon the size of your database. Leave the other options as the defaults.Ĭlick the Go button to start the backup and download your file. The default setting is to backup all.Under the Output options, choose gzipped for Compression. Select the Custom option.Īfter choosing Custom, you will see a list of your databases. Then click the export link located on the top navigation bar.įrom the Export page, you will see two options: Custom and Quick. Start by logging into your cPanel and clicking on phpMyAdmin.Ĭhoose the MySQL database you want to back up from the navigation panel on the left sidebar. We will use cPanel for the purposes of this article. Backup MySQL Database Using phpMyAdmin #Ĭreate an export or backup file of your MySQL database by accessing the phpMyAdmin tool from your web hosting control panel such as cPanel. This article will explain several ways to do that. To ensure that your valuable information is secure from damage, theft, or the effects of a disaster, backup your MySQL database. Whether your business is small or large, your data is an essential element. For example, if you want to create a new database or add data to an existing database, you send a message to the MySQL server, give it the data you want to add, and tell it where to add it.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|